Overview
- An early mayoral election was held in Würzburg on May 4, 2025, prompted by incumbent Christian Schuchardt's departure to join the Deutscher Städtetag.
- Green Party candidate Martin Heilig emerged as the frontrunner in the first round, receiving 39.6% of the vote but falling short of an absolute majority.
- Judith Roth-Jörg of the CSU secured second place with 23.9%, advancing to a runoff against Heilig scheduled for May 18.
- Voter turnout for the first round was 52.2%, slightly below the 53.6% turnout in the 2020 election.
- The winning candidate will serve an extended term until 2032, aligning future mayoral and city council elections.
